/**
* 配置值校验工具
* 根据配置类型校验值的格式,编辑模式下额外校验值范围
*/
/**
* 支持的值类型列表
*/
const VALID_TYPES = ["string", "number", "boolean", "json"];
/**
* 校验配置值是否符合指定的类型
* @param {any} value - 配置值
* @param {string} type - 配置类型string/number/boolean/json
* @returns {{ valid: boolean, message: string }} 校验结果
*/
function validateByType(value, type) {
if (!VALID_TYPES.includes(type)) {
return { valid: false, message: `不支持的类型: ${type},支持的类型: ${VALID_TYPES.join(", ")}` };
}
switch (type) {
case "string":
if (typeof value !== "string") {
return { valid: false, message: "值必须是字符串类型" };
}
break;
case "number": {
if (value === null || value === undefined || String(value).trim() === "") {
return { valid: false, message: "值必须是有效的数字" };
}
const num = Number(value);
if (isNaN(num)) {
return { valid: false, message: "值必须是有效的数字" };
}
break;
}
case "boolean":
if (typeof value !== "boolean" && value !== "true" && value !== "false") {
return { valid: false, message: "值必须是布尔类型true 或 false" };
}
break;
case "json":
try {
JSON.parse(typeof value === "string" ? value : JSON.stringify(value));
} catch {
return { valid: false, message: "值必须是有效的 JSON 格式" };
}
break;
}
return { valid: true, message: "" };
}
/**
* 校验值范围约束(仅在编辑模式下生效)
* 支持:
* - 正则约束string 类型常用):"/正则/flags",如 /^1[3-9]\d{9}$/(手机号)
* - 区间范围:"1-100" 或 "0.0-1.0"
* - 枚举范围:"枚举: A,B,C"
* - 描述性范围(如 "合法 IPv4 地址")仅作提示,不做强制校验
* @param {any} value - 配置值
* @param {string} valueRange - 值范围描述
* @returns {{ valid: boolean, message: string }} 校验结果
*/
function validateRange(value, valueRange) {
if (!valueRange || valueRange.trim() === "") {
return { valid: true, message: "" };
}
const range = valueRange.trim();
// 正则约束: "/pattern/flags",如 /^1[3-9]\d{9}$/(手机号)
if (range.startsWith("/")) {
// pattern 中未转义的 / 不允许(与 JS 正则字面量一致flags 仅允许字母
const regexMatch = range.match(/^\/((?:\\.|[^\\/])*)\/([a-z]*)$/);
if (!regexMatch) {
return { valid: false, message: `正则格式无效: ${range},正确格式为 /pattern/flags` };
}
const pattern = regexMatch[1];
const flags = regexMatch[2] || "";
let re;
try {
re = new RegExp(pattern, flags);
} catch (e) {
return { valid: false, message: `正则表达式无效: /${pattern}/` };
}
// 保留 g/y 标志语义test 前重置 lastIndex避免状态残留
re.lastIndex = 0;
if (!re.test(String(value))) {
return { valid: false, message: `值不符合格式要求: /${pattern}/` };
}
return { valid: true, message: "" };
}
// 区间范围: "1-100" 或 "0.0-1.0"
const rangeMatch = range.match(/^(-?\d+(\.\d+)?)\s*-\s*(-?\d+(\.\d+)?)$/);
if (rangeMatch) {
const min = Number(rangeMatch[1]);
const max = Number(rangeMatch[3]);
if (min > max) {
return { valid: false, message: `范围下限 ${min} 大于上限 ${max}` };
}
const num = Number(value);
if (isNaN(num) || num < min || num > max) {
return { valid: false, message: `值必须在 ${min}${max} 之间` };
}
return { valid: true, message: "" };
}
// 枚举范围: "枚举: A,B,C"
const enumMatch = range.match(/^枚举[:]\s*(.+)$/);
if (enumMatch) {
const options = enumMatch[1].split(/[,]/).map((s) => s.trim());
if (!options.includes(String(value).trim())) {
return { valid: false, message: `值必须是以下选项之一: ${options.join(", ")}` };
}
return { valid: true, message: "" };
}
// 其他描述性范围(如 "合法 IPv4 地址")目前不做强制校验,仅作提示
return { valid: true, message: "" };
}
module.exports = { VALID_TYPES, validateByType, validateRange };
